Music Festival Organized by American Students and CC Alumnus Raises Awareness of Drug Abuse
Roman Unukainen, director of the Psychoneurology and Narcology Department at the Kondopoga Central Regional Hospital in Karelia, participated in a Community Connections exchange in July 2008. As a medical consultant at the hospital’s Youth Friendly Clinic, he wanted to take part in the Youth and Civic Participation Program to learn more about ways to undertake innovative projects that reach young people throughout his community. Through the program, Mr. Unukainen partnered with the University of Washington-Tacoma (Seattle, Washington) to organize a music festival for youth.

The Antidote Rock Festival was held in Kondopoga on September 27, 2008, and featured 14 bands from Karelia and St. Petersburg. The event was designed to raise awareness of drug abuse, and was endorsed by a slate of prominent government and business leaders, including the head of the Kondopoga Municipal Regional Administration.

It was largely due to Roman’s connections with University of Washington’s Adrienne Ione that made this event so colorful. Under her direction, UWT students created promotional material for the festival, as well as posters that were awarded to winners of an anti-narcotics competition. “It was so rewarding to complete this joint project that grew out of the CC program and we look forward to continuing our partnership,” says Mr. Unukainen.
